Troy should have beaten Arkansas this year. First game special teams and other problems lost it.

Troy plays at Ohio State and LSU in 2008. The last time Troy was in Baton Rouge, the Trojans took a touchdown lead with less than 2 minutes to play, but it was called back on a questionable penalty. Troy then hit a field goal to take the lead, but with less than a minute to play, gave up a bomb TD to lose it. LSU was the defending national champion that year.
